On Thursday 18th of November, Corporate Culture unveiled the addition of over 800m2 to their Brisbane showroom space.
November 26th, 2010
Over 150 members of the Brisbane design community attended the event, which was officially opened by Di Farmer MP from the QLD parliament.
This impressive new space demonstrates the success of the new Cult residential collection launched earlier this year and the continuing success of the Corporate Culture brand.
